Look Digital Signage Media

Look Digital Signage Demo - layout-designer-artboard-actions
Design custom screen layouts with Look’s Layout Designer. Add buttons, actions to trigger content changes automatically based on external events.
Look Digital Signage Demo - screen-playlist-settings
Track online status, storage, content, and screen settings in real time — all from your Look CMS dashboard.
Look Digital Signage Demo - schedule-inside-usage
Schedule your digital signage content with precision. Use Look’s visual calendar to assign playlists by day and time for reliable, automated playback.
Look Digital Signage Demo - bult-in-apps
Look CMS built-in apps: display content from Google, YouTube, RSS, weather, dashboards, and more on your digital signage screens.
Look Digital Signage Demo - screens-default
Create groups of screens, track connection status, and control displays from a single, intuitive Look CMS interface.
Look Digital Signage Demo - statistics
Get full visibility into screen activity, playback time, and content status. Export detailed reports to improve your digital signage strategy.

We did so with flexibility in hardware, which was a real victory for us. We use Look Digital Signage on various Android players and Amazon Fire Sticks in our three offices. The biggest benefit was not having to be locked into expensive, stranded hardware systems which saved us loads of cash upfront so that we could continue working with gear that we’d already gotten accustomed to. It identifies them all without fail.

The users/roles and permissions system is very well done! As content manager I have full admin privileges, but I can give Marketing and HR folks safe Editor status. They should be able to upload new graphics and update playlist content, schedule announcements for their departments all this without getting anywhere close to network settings or running the risk of interfering with other screens. Key to adoption, this decentralization it’s no longer just “my” tool, it’s the company’s communication channel. Review collected by and hosted on G2.com.

What do you dislike about Look Digital Signage?

The first problem was a firewall barrier to the player setup. I needed an extra step to get the players on our corporate network, since our IT security policies initially blocked their communication. It was not a bug in Look’s software, but it added a week of back and forth. To their credit, Look’s support doc had a note on what domains and ports to whitelist which we finally found and used it to figure out ourselves. A better setup guide for enterprise networks, or network pre-deployment checklist would mitigate this friction for others companies. Review collected by and hosted on G2.com.

What do you like best about Look Digital Signage?

Is that embarrassing? Honestly, it was the scheduling. In my role as a content manager, I’m managing client news announcements, internal updates and event promotion for three different office locations. The fact I can create separate playlists for each lobby screens at all the different locations in stead of having to manually make changes to presentations on every single tv saves me a minimum 5 hours a week. The integration with Google Drive could not be easier—my team simply dumps final graphics or videos into our “Digital Signage” folder and they are ready to roll. No downloading, converting or uploading. It just works.

I also love that it handles time zones and all that stuff easily. I don’t have to do math when we schedule a company-wide announcement for 9 AM in each time zone I know our London and Austin office can’t be that far apart. It’s a little thing that makes a big difference. Review collected by and hosted on G2.com.

What do you dislike about Look Digital Signage?

The template library is a little old school for a tech business. We ultimately ended up building our own templates from scratch, which was a lot of upfront work. I also wish the analytics did a bit more — I know if a screen is online/offline, but it would be great to see which content pieces are being engaged with most (even as merely view duration)..

We had an initial problem with connecting for older (Samsung) TV in London office. Look’s assistance was useful, although we had to upgrade the media players (we opted for Amazon Fire Sticks) for consistent performance. That was an unanticipated cost and setup challenge.
